Base Single-Motor Powertrain:
-
- Equipped with an 82-kWh battery, delivering 248 horsepower and 310 lb-ft of torque.
- Boasts an impressive EPA-rated 297-mile range, which is quite competitive in the city/highway efficiency of 118/96 MPGe.
- Improved weight balance due to rear-wheel drive configuration, enhancing handling and driving dynamics.
- Charges from 10% to 80% in just 28 minutes at a DC fast charging station, showcasing its rapid recharge capabilities.
Available Dual-Motor Powertrain:
-
- Features a slightly smaller 78-kWh battery but ramps up performance to 402 horsepower and 494 lb-ft of torque.
- Provides superior acceleration and benefits from all-wheel drive, though this does impact fuel efficiency to some extent.
- Requires 37 minutes to charge from 10% to 80% using a DC fast charger, reflecting the trade-off for its increased power.

300 Mile Range 2024 Volvo C40 Recharge

The EPA listing for the 2024 Volvo C40 Recharge and XC40 Recharge has confirmed significant improvements in driving range and efficiency for the upcoming models. The new rear-wheel-drive versions are equipped with an 82-kilowatt-hour battery, pushing the range close to the 300-mile mark. The C40 Recharge RWD reaches 297 miles with an energy consumption of 107 MPGe (315 watt-hours per mile). Highway range expectations exceed 260 miles for RWD and over 230 miles for AWD versions, indicating a substantial leap forward in efficiency.
Prices for the 2024 model year have yet to be announced. However, competitive pricing is anticipated to play a crucial role, especially considering recent price reductions across various electric vehicle models. Charging Solutions and Sustainability
When exploring the sustainability of the Volvo C40 Recharge, the vehicle’s life cycle CO2 emissions present a compelling case for eco-conscious consumers. Charging the C40 Recharge with clean energy sources leads to approximately 27 tonnes of CO2 emissions over its lifetime. This is a striking contrast to its internal combustion counterpart, the XC40, which emits around 59 tonnes of CO2 over the same period (Volvo Cars Tucson). When charged with the average global energy mix, the C40 Recharge’s emissions can rise to 50 tons. Now that’s clearly highlighting the need for clean energy integration. This underscores the importance of electric vehicles adapting to cleaner energy sources.

Volvo’s environmental goals are ambitious, with a target to reduce the average car’s lifecycle carbon footprint by 40% between 2018 and 2025. Part of this strategy involves the adoption of near-zero emission steel and aluminum in their manufacturing processes. This highlights the brand’s broader commitment to sustainability beyond just the tailpipe emissions, as stated in the Volvo Cars Life Cycle Assessment Report.
To enhance the C40 Recharge’s eco-friendliness, Volvo has incorporated several features:
Heat Pump Technology:
The C40 Recharge employs a heat pump to maximize efficiency, capturing ambient heat and residual thermal energy from the drivetrain. This system can significantly improve battery performance, especially in colder climates. This technology contributes to the vehicle’s overall energy efficiency, making it a smarter choice for those looking to minimize their environmental impact (Volvo Cars C40 Electric).
One Pedal Drive:
This innovative feature allows drivers to optimize energy usage by capturing energy that would normally be lost during deceleration. It then feeds this energy back into the battery, enhancing overall efficiency. It’s an intelligent design choice that enhances the recharge process and contributes to the overall sustainability of the vehicle.
Sustainable Interiors:
Reflecting Volvo’s dedication to responsible sourcing and production, the C40 Recharge boasts a fully leather-free interior.
The materials used are not only recycled but are also chosen for their durability and minimal environmental footprint. This demonstrates that luxury and sustainability can go hand in hand, aligning with modern consumer expectations.
As we consider the charging solutions, the C40 Recharge is designed to be versatile, accommodating a range of public charging stations. It supports Level 2 AC chargers for home and public use, as well as Level 3 DC fast chargers for quick top-ups on the go. This compatibility reduces range anxiety by enabling easy vehicle recharging.
